How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Rochester?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Rochester Studio Apartments | $1,218 | $650 | $2,900 |
Rochester 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,549 | $675 | $6,315 |
Rochester 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,823 | $900 | $8,712 |
Rochester 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,396 | $975 | $4,836 |
Rochester 4 Bedroom Apartments | $1,599 | $749 | $3,760 |
Rochester 5 Bedroom Apartments | $1,687 | $875 | $2,500 |

Frequently Asked Questions about 2 Bedroom Rochester Apartments
What is the Cheapest apartment in Rochester with 2 Bedroom?
Currently the most affordable 2 Bedroom in Rochester is at Barbara Manor listed at $1,100.
How much is the average rent for a 2 Bedroom Rochester Apartment?
The average rent for a 2 Bedroom Apartment in Rochester is $1,823.
What is the largest available 2 Bedroom Rochester Apartment for rent?
Today's apartment with the most square footage in Rochester is a 3,000 square feet unit starting from $4,605 at The Venue Apartment Homes.
What is the average size for Rochester 2 Bedroom Apartments for rent?
The average size for a 2 Bedroom rental in Rochester is currently 1,156 sq ft.
